Popular Welding Certifications

Although the American Welding Society’s basic CW (Certified Welder) card helps make you eligible for almost all employment opportunities, some fields call for their specialized certification. Several of the most-common of these appear below.

  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ders who work on pipelines in the energy field
  • ASME Certification for those that work with bo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ors
  • Certified Welder Credentials to become a Certified Welder

The subsequent table displays employment and earnings forecasts for welders in Missouri through 2022.

Missouri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 8,150 8,580 5% 240
Missouri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$22,100 $34,700 $49,400

Source: O*Net Online
